3.
FUNCTION
Organs work together to exhale stale air
Bringing fresh air into lungs by exchanging oxygen for carbon dioxide
By the air sacs of the lungs & the blood stream
4.
ORGANS
Nasal cavity
Pharynx & larynx
Trachea
Bronchial tubes
Lungs

6.
PROCESS OF RESPIRATION
Ventilation-flow of air between the air sacs of lungs & blood stream
External respiration-exchange of O2 & CO2 that happens in lungs
Internal respiration-process of O2 & CO2 exchange @ cellular level when O2 leaves bloodstream & enters tissues
7.
3 DISORDERS
Pneumonia
Severe acute respiratory syndrome
Bronchitis
8.
PNEUMONIA
INFLAMMATORY CONDITION OF THE LUNG THAT CAN BE CAUSED BY BACTERIA VIRUSES, FUNGI, & ASPIRATED SUBSTANCES. rESULTS IN FILLING ALVEOLI AND AIR SPACES WITH FLUID
9.
SARS
ACUTE VIRAL RESPIRATORY INFECTION, BEGINS LIKE FLU & PROGRESSES TO DYSPNEA
10.
BRONCHITIS
Treatment corticosteroids & decongestant
Inflammation of bronchial tubes
